The National Kandawgyi Botanical Gardens is similar to the Kew Gardens of England.It can be arrived 69 km by road from Mandalay and is located at an elevation of 1,000 metres in the hilly town of Pyin Oo Lwin.Pyin Oo Lwin itself stands as one of the most gorgeous towns in Myanmar because of its mild climate and numerous charming blossoms everywhere.It is also famous for its wonderful falls and got its alternative names as waterfall-city as well as flower-city.In 1915, the National Kandawgyi Botaanical Gardens was established by Mr.Charls Alex Rodger,a forest officer and an author.Later,the Government has specified it as a protected forest area since 1942.The Gardens has an area of 437 acres (177 ha),though it was just 30 acres at its first establishment.

 

The National Kandawgyi Botanical Gardens welcomes its visitors with flooded sunshine and cool fresh air.Some  coffee bars and restaurants lie along the entrance.A picturesque lake hosting beautiful black and white swans will make you feel pleasant.On the sight of colourful flower beds in every direction would bring you a refreshing mind.The Gardens displays 514 species of indigenous trees ,300 species of indigenous orchids,74 foreign species and 75 species each of croton and bamboo,25 rose species and 6 land lily ones.In addition to flora,the Gardens is a home to some fauna like takin,hog deer,Eld’s deer,Burmese star tortoise,water fowl and pheasant.If you want a comfortable tour,electric vehicles running around the Gardens are also available.

 

Museum lovers are attracted by three museums located in National Kandawgyi Botanical Gardens:the Fossils Museum,the Butterfly Museum and the Petrified Wood Museum.The Fossils Museum hosts fossils of reptiles,invertebrates and mammals including 7 feet elephant,crocodile,tortoise,sea-horse,rhinoceros,pig,ox and crab which are displayed in details.At the Butterfly Museum,over 30,000 different colourful butterflies can be watched.Fossils of plants,toddy-palm roots,colourful stones and the souvenirs created from plant fossils can be found in the Petrified Wood Museum.

 

The National Kandawgyi Botanical Gardens’ indigenous orchid conservation is cooperated with the UK based organization,BCGI(Botanic Gardens Conservation International).Many tourists enjoy the enchanting flower festival held in every December.Over 400,000 visitors make a tour to the Gardens annually.
